ADJUSTING THE CUTTING HEIGHT

The cutting height is adjusted by turning
the entire cutting unit along its roll axis.
This is performed by shortening or
extending the upper linkage (B; Fig. 43
and 44). Always perform the adjustment
operation carefully to ensure a clean cut
(Fig. 44).
NOTICE:
IT
IS
EXTREMELY
IMPORTANT
NOT TO TURN THE CUTTING UNIT
WHEN ADJUSTING THE CUTTING HEIGHT
SO THAT THE CUTTERS HIT THE
GROUND DURING OPERATION. THIS
WILL DAMAGE THEM QUICKLY AND
SMASH THE ROOTS.
If the cutting unit hits a hidden obstacle
during operation, safety device (R)
triggers and detaches the cutting unit,
Fig. 45.
TO CONTINUE MOWING, STOP THE
TRACTOR AND SWITCH THE OUTPUT
SHAFT OFF.
Reverse the tractor slightly and raise
the
mower using the linkages. Using a swinging
motion, draw the cutting unit towards the
tractor to reset the safety device in its
original (operating) position
.
WARNING: Check the safety device box for
proper lubrication. If necessary, apply
grease to all telescoping parts.
The safety device is factory-adjusted for
normal operating conditions and is triggered
only when the cutting unit collides with
hidden (solid) obstacles on the ground. For
four-disc mowers, the spring (B) has a size
(A) which is 102 mm (Fig. 45).
Should the adjustment of the safety device
at the user’s location be necessary in order
to adapt it to the local soil conditions, the
main principle is to adjust the safety device
spring not to trigger under normal working
conditions.
WARNING: DO NOT OVERTIGHTEN THE
SPRING.
ATTENTION:
ONLY
OPERATE
THE
MOWER WHEN THE PLASTIC COVER IS
INSTALLED. NEVER LIFT THE FRONT
END OF THE PLASTIC COVER.
